Product Description:
The MAC063B-0-JS-4-C/095-B-1/WI518LV/S001 is an AC servo motor built by Bosch Rexroth Indramat and belongs to the MAC AC Servo Motors series. Intended for analog drive systems, the device converts command voltages into precise rotary motion for feeders, pick-and-place modules, and light-duty axes. Its compact frame and housing length help it fit machines where installation space is limited. This makes the motor useful in packaging stations, assembly equipment, and transfer units that rely on quick starts and stops. Its permanent-magnet rotor and integrated feedback help it respond smoothly to changing speed commands during repetitive automation cycles.
The motor’s rated speed reaches 6000 rpm, allowing high cycle rates in indexing applications. Heat generated during load swings is removed by natural convection, so no external blower or liquid circuit is required. The absence of forced cooling also keeps the installation simpler in compact machine layouts. A 95 mm centering diameter aligns the housing on mating flanges and helps maintain concentric installation. Torque is transmitted through a DIN 6885 keyway, which supports standard mechanical couplings. An integrated blocking brake supplies 3 Nm of holding torque to resist back-driving when power is removed or when the axis must remain in place.
Velocity feedback comes from a tacho generator that outputs 1.5 V/1000 rpm, and the drive amplifier uses this signal for real-time speed regulation. For position capture, the motor uses an incremental encoder with standard mounting, which supports accurate commutation and repeatable homing. The feedback arrangement lets the paired analog drive monitor both speed and shaft position without external transducers. The JS winding code identifies the electrical winding arrangement used with compatible Indramat analog amplifiers. Power conductors enter through a connector on side B, which separates the motor connection from feedback wiring and keeps cable routing straightforward around the machine.
